Press release:
MELBOURNE – February 22, 2024.
The Melbourne-based (Australia) indie games developer League of Geeks (the devs behind the hugely successful indie strategy game Armello and roguelite colony sim “Jumplight Odyssey”), today announced with great happiness and thrill that their turn-based grand strategy game “Solium Infernum“, is now available for PC via Steam for $33.99 / €33.14 / £28.47 (price without discount $39.99 / €38.99 / £33.50).

In Solium Infernum, players assume the role of one of Hell’s eight great Archfiends. They must outwit and outmanoeuvre their rivals to claim the vacant Infernal Throne through the mastery of devious political and military strategy. With a wealth of tactics awaiting their disposal, players have to bluff, backstab, and sow betrayal on their path to victory.

The game boasts diverse multiplayer modes, accommodating both time-strapped players and those seeking extended strategic encounters. Asynchronous multiplayer matches support up to six players with turns taken across several days or weeks and requiring just a few minutes to play every day. For strategy fans favouring immediate action, real-time multiplayer is also available.

Alongside the multiplayer modes, Solium Infernum offers Chronicles, all-new single-player narrative-driven challenges that explore Hell’s intricate politics, as well as unlimited hours of play thanks to the single-player Skirmish mode.

“Solium Infernum’s development was driven by our desire to resurrect the strategy genre’s amost infamous multiplayer experience. Whether players have a few minutes daily or prefer longer, uninterrupted sessions, our asynchronous multiplayer adapts to any playstyle.” said Trent Kusters, Co-Founder and Studio Director of League of Geeks. “We’re looking forward to seeing a whole new generation of players plotting, backstabbing, and betraying friends to become the ultimate ruler of Hell”.

Solium Infernum is now available on PC via Steam. For more information, please visit the game’s official Steam page.

About League of Geeks
League of Geeks is an independent video game studio based in Melbourne, Australia. Specializing in approachable strategy games with an eye-catching aesthetic, League of Geeks’ debut title, Armello, has surpassed six million players on PC, consoles, and mobile since its launch in 2015.
